Contact2014-8-7 Look for high concentrations of black sand and fine gold. If you do not have the equipment to test pan or the time, take a strong magnet and run it over the cemented gravel near the bottom where the rock shelf or bedrock meet. If you have found a potentially good spot, the magnet will quickly be covered in black sand (magnetite).

A common terminology of "black sand" is often used in connection with these deposits as many of the minerals in the heavy fraction are dark in color. "Ruby sand" is also used to designate those deposits having a high concentration of garnet.
